(2013年下半年上午试题46、47)图10.4所示为________(46)设计模式,适用于:________(47)。 (46)

admin2021-01-13  14

问题 (2013年下半年上午试题46、47)图10.4所示为________(46)设计模式,适用于:________(47)。

(46)

选项 A、组件(Component)
B、适配器(Adapter)
C、组合(Composite)
D、装饰器(Decorator)

答案C

解析 组合(Composite)设计模式将对象组合成树形结构以表示“部分一整体”的层次结构,其中的组合对象使用户可以组合基元对象以及其他对象,从而形成任意复杂的结构。类Component为组合中的对象声明接口。类Leaf在组合中表示叶节点对象,并在组合中定义图元对象的行为。类Composite定义有子部件的那些部件的行为、存储子部件,并在Component接口中实现与子部件的有关操作。类Client通过Component接口操纵组合部件的对象。
转载请注明原文地址:https://jikaoti.com/ti/UBG7FFFM
0

相关试题推荐
随机试题
最新回复(0)